About Cumbria Museum Consortium
Cumbria Museum Consortium (CMC)is a long-standing partnership between three of Cumbria’s leading cultural organisations:Tullie,Lakeland Arts, andWordsworth Grasmere. Since 2012, the Consortium has worked collaboratively to deliver high-quality cultural experiences across six unique museum sites, supported by funding fromArts Council England.
Together, we explore the rich diversity of Cumbria through our collections, exhibitions, and community engagement. CMC champions inclusive practice, environmental responsibility, and workforce development—ensuring that museums remain vibrant, relevant, and accessible to all.
